哈希竞猜游戏源码怎么用哈希竞猜游戏源码怎么用
哈希竞猜游戏源码怎么用哈希竞猜游戏源码怎么用,
本文目录导读:
哈希竞猜游戏是一种基于哈希算法的猜词游戏,玩家通过提问来猜出开发者心中所想的词语,游戏规则简单,但实现起来却需要一定的技术积累,本文将详细介绍如何获取哈希竞猜游戏的源码,并指导你如何使用和修改源码,以实现自己的游戏功能。
哈希竞猜游戏的背景
哈希算法是一种将数据映射到固定大小值的技术,广泛应用于密码学、数据 integrity 和数据结构等领域,在游戏开发中,哈希算法可以用来生成独特的标识符,确保数据的唯一性和安全性。
哈希竞猜游戏的核心思想是利用哈希算法来生成提示信息,玩家通过分析这些提示来猜出目标词语,游戏的实现需要解决以下几个问题:
- 如何生成哈希值
- 如何设计提问逻辑
- 如何处理玩家猜测
- 如何评估猜测的正确性
哈希竞猜游戏源码获取
源码获取途径
哈希竞猜游戏的源码主要通过以下途径获取:
- 开源平台:一些游戏开发平台如GitHub、GitLab等提供了开源的哈希竞猜游戏源码,你可以直接克隆仓库并进行修改。
- 游戏社区:在一些游戏论坛或社区中,开发者可能会分享他们的源码,供其他开发者学习和使用。
- 开发者论坛:一些开发者论坛会提供游戏源码的下载链接,你可以通过搜索关键词获取。
源码下载步骤
- 访问源码仓库:访问你选择的开源仓库地址。
- 克隆仓库:使用git命令克隆仓库,
git clone https://github.com/username/game-code.git
- 下载zip文件:如果源码以zip文件形式提供,可以直接下载。
- 解压源码:解压zip文件,进入源码目录。
源码使用注意事项
- 检查许可协议:在下载源码前,仔细阅读许可协议,确保你的使用符合开源软件的条款。
- 确认兼容性:确保你的开发环境与源码的版本兼容。
- 备份数据:在进行修改前,备份源码和相关数据。
哈希竞猜游戏源码解析
游戏结构
哈希竞猜游戏的源码通常包括以下几个部分:
- 主程序:负责游戏的启动、用户界面和流程控制。
- 哈希生成模块:用于生成哈希值和提示信息。
- 提问逻辑:实现玩家提问的功能。
- 猜测处理模块:处理玩家的猜测,并根据哈希值进行评估。
- 数据存储模块:存储游戏数据,如玩家历史记录等。
哈希算法实现
哈希算法在游戏中的实现需要考虑以下几点:
- 哈希函数选择:选择适合游戏场景的哈希函数,如MD5、SHA-1等。
- 哈希值生成:根据目标词语生成唯一的哈希值。
- 提示生成:根据哈希值生成提示信息,帮助玩家缩小猜测范围。
提问逻辑设计
提问逻辑是游戏的核心部分,需要考虑以下几点:
- 提问方式:可以是随机提问,也可以是逐步缩小范围。
- 玩家反馈:根据玩家的回答调整提问策略。
- 提问难度控制:根据玩家的猜测难度调整提问的难易程度。
哈希竞猜游戏源码使用
编译源码
编译源码是使用哈希竞猜游戏的关键步骤,需要按照以下步骤进行:
- 配置环境:设置开发环境,包括编译器、依赖项等。
- 编译程序:使用编译命令编译源码,
make
- 运行游戏:编译成功后,运行游戏,进入游戏界面。
修改源码
在使用源码的基础上,你可以进行以下修改:
- 增加功能:添加新的游戏功能,如多语言支持、语音提示等。
- 优化性能:优化游戏的性能,提升运行速度。
- 添加日志:添加日志功能,记录游戏的运行状态。
测试游戏
在修改源码后,需要进行 thorough 测试,确保游戏的正常运行和功能的完整性。
哈希竞猜游戏源码开发技巧
避免重复劳动
在开发过程中,尽量避免重复劳动,可以采用模块化设计,将重复代码封装成函数或类。
注重代码质量
代码质量是开发成功的关键,需要注重代码的可读性、可维护性和可测试性。
加密哈希值
为了提高游戏的安全性,可以对哈希值进行加密处理,防止被恶意利用。
哈希竞猜游戏源码的未来发展
哈希竞猜游戏作为一种有趣的智力游戏,未来的发展方向包括:
- 人工智能驱动:利用AI技术来优化提问逻辑和评估猜测。
- 跨平台支持:支持更多平台,如移动设备、Web浏览器等。
- 社交功能:增加社交元素,如多人对战、排行榜等。
通过本文的介绍,你已经了解了如何获取和使用哈希竞猜游戏的源码,并掌握了基本的开发技巧,希望这篇文章能够帮助你更好地开发和修改哈希竞猜游戏,创造属于你自己的有趣游戏。
哈希竞猜游戏源码怎么用哈希竞猜游戏源码怎么用,



发表评论